Komponenty Bootstrap do budowania responsywnych stron www.
Znam to uczucie, gdy stoisz przed swoim biurkiem, wpatrując się w pusty ekran komputera, zastanawiając się, jak w końcu rozpocząć pracę nad nową stroną internetową dla swojego klienta. Czy aby na pewno wybierzesz najlepsze narzędzia, które sprawią, że cały proces będzie przebiegał sprawnie i efektywnie? Pytasz siebie, czy Twoja strona będzie wyglądać estetycznie i spójnie na różnych urządzeniach, od komputerów stacjonarnych po smartfony. Mam dla Ciebie dobrą wiadomość – Bootstrap, najpopularniejszy framework CSS na świecie, może Ci w tym wszystkim znacznie pomóc.
Czym jest Bootstrap?
Bootstrap to open-source framework, który ułatwia tworzenie responsywnych i mobilnych stron internetowych. Został stworzony przez programistów z Twittera w 2011 roku i od tamtej pory zyskał ogromną popularność wśród deweloperów na całym świecie. Framework ten zawiera gotowe rozwiązania w postaci komponentów HTML, CSS i JavaScript, które można wykorzystać do budowania zaawansowanych interfejsów użytkownika.
Dlaczego Bootstrap stał się tak powszechny? Przede wszystkim dlatego, że znacząco przyspiesza proces tworzenia stron WWW. Zamiast pisać cały kod od podstaw, możesz skorzystać z gotowych, przetestowanych i estetycznych elementów interfejsu, takich jak przyciski, formularze, nawigacje czy elementy typografii. To ogromna oszczędność czasu, szczególnie dla mniej doświadczonych programistów frontendowych.
Dodatkowo, Bootstrap opiera się na filozofii “mobile-first”, co oznacza, że strony zbudowane z jego wykorzystaniem są z automatu responsywne i dobrze wyglądają na urządzeniach mobilnych. Dzięki temu Twoja witryna będzie przyciągająca i użyteczna niezależnie od tego, na jakim sprzęcie ją wyświetlają Twoi klienci.
Struktura Bootstrapa
Podstawowym budulcem Bootstrapa jest system siatek (grid system), który dzieli stronę internetową na rzędy (rows) oraz kolumny (columns). Każdy rząd może być podzielony na maksymalnie 12 kolumn, co daje nam pełną kontrolę nad tym, jak rozmieszczać różne elementy na stronie.
Standardowo, kolumny mają taką samą szerokość, ale możemy to łatwo zmienić, przypisując im odpowiednią klasę CSS. Na przykład, col-4
oznacza, że dana kolumna zajmie 4 z 12 dostępnych jednostek, czyli jedną trzecią szerokości wiersza.
Warto również wspomnieć o breakpointach, czyli punktach, w których układ strony zmienia się wraz ze zmianą rozmiaru ekranu. Bootstrap domyślnie definiuje 5 takich punktów: xs
(telefony), sm
(tablety), md
(desktopy), lg
(większe desktopy) oraz xl
(wyświetlacze o bardzo dużej rozdzielczości). Możemy w łatwy sposób dostosowywać wygląd naszej strony do każdego z tych ekranów.
Struktura Bootstrapa opiera się na podziale strony na rzędy a tych z kolei na kolumny. Do określenia szerokości kolumny wykorzystywana jest liczba, gdzie suma szerokości w jednym rzędzie musi być równa 12. Dzięki temu uzyskujemy pełną kontrolę nad rozmieszczeniem elementów na stronie.
Najważniejsze komponenty Bootstrapa
Choć system siatek jest podstawą Bootstrapa, to framework ten oferuje o wiele więcej gotowych rozwiązań. Oto przegląd najważniejszych z nich:
Typografia
Bootstrap dostarcza zestaw standardowych stylów typograficznych, takich jak nagłówki, paragrafy, listy czy cytaty. Wszystkie te elementy są ze sobą spójne wizualnie, co ułatwia zachowanie estetycznego wyglądu Twojej strony.
Obrazy i multimedia
Zarządzanie grafikami i zdjęciami jest niezwykle ważne w nowoczesnym projektowaniu stron internetowych. Bootstrap ułatwia to zadanie, oferując klasy CSS do wyrównywania, obramowywania czy responsywnego skalowania obrazów.
Tabele
Tworzenie responsywnych tabel HTML często bywa czasochłonne. Bootstrap dostarcza gotowych klas CSS, które pozwalają w szybki sposób osiągnąć profesjonalny wygląd tabel, dostosowujący się do różnych rozmiarów ekranów.
Formularze
Nikomu nie trzeba tłumaczyć, jak ważne są dobrze zaprojektowane formularze na stronie internetowej. Bootstrap oferuje liczne style i komponenty ułatwiające budowę intuicyjnych i atrakcyjnych wizualnie formularzy.
Przyciski
Od podstawowych guzików po rozbudowane zestawy przycisków – Bootstrap ma wiele ciekawych rozwiązań, które pomogą Ci uatrakcyjnić interfejs Twojej witryny.
Nawigacja
Stworzenie responsywnego menu lub paska nawigacyjnego to prawdziwe wyzwanie. Dzięki Bootstrapowi możesz to zrobić w kilku prostych krokach, wybierając spośród wielu gotowych wariantów.
Moduły
Bootstrap oferuje także szereg bardziej zaawansowanych komponentów, takich jak karuzele, wysuwane panele, okna modalne czy alerty. Dzięki nim Twoja strona zyska nowoczesny i interaktywny wygląd.
Bootstrap to gotowy szkielet, który wykorzystywany jest do budowania wizualnej części stron internetowych. Dostarczane przez niego narzędzia pozwalają w szybki i efektywny sposób tworzyć responsywne interfejsy użytkownika, dostosowując je do różnych urządzeń.
Jak zacząć przygodę z Bootstrapem?
Istnieją dwa sposoby, aby rozpocząć korzystanie z Bootstrapa. Pierwszy z nich to po prostu pobranie plików frameworka z oficjalnej strony getbootstrap.com, a następnie dołączenie ich do swojej witryny. Wystarczy umieścić w sekcji <head>
linki do plików CSS i JavaScript Bootstrapa.
Alternatywnie, możesz skorzystać z dostarczanego przez Bootstrap Content Delivery Network (CDN). To rozwiązanie pozwala na załadowanie potrzebnych plików z zewnętrznego serwera, zamiast hostowania ich lokalnie. Wystarczy skopiować i wkleić odpowiednie linki do kodu HTML.
Niezależnie od wybranego sposobu, po dołączeniu Bootstrapa do swojej strony możesz zacząć korzystać z jego komponentów. Wystarczy, że dodasz odpowiednie klasy CSS do swoich znaczników HTML. Na przykład, aby stworzyć responsywny przycisk, wystarczy zastosować klasę btn btn-primary
.
Oczywiście, sama implementacja Bootstrapa to dopiero początek. Prawdziwa magia zaczyna się, gdy zaczynasz dostosowywać gotowe komponenty do swoich potrzeb. Możesz modyfikować kolory, rozmiary, kształty i inne właściwości, aby osiągnąć spójny wygląd całej witryny.
Bootstrap to framework, który znacznie przyspiesza proces tworzenia stron internetowych. Dzięki niemu nie musisz pisać całego kodu od zera, a zamiast tego możesz wykorzystać gotowe, przetestowane rozwiązania. To ogromna oszczędność czasu, szczególnie dla mniej doświadczonych programistów frontendowych.
Narzędzia ułatwiające pracę z Bootstrapem
Choć korzystanie z Bootstrapa jest stosunkowo proste, istnieją narzędzia, które mogą znacznie ułatwić i przyspieszyć ten proces. Jednym z nich jest Bootstrap Studio – płatne, ale intuicyjne w obsłudze środowisko do projektowania i budowania stron WWW.
Bootstrap Studio opiera się na metodzie “przeciągnij i upuść”, dzięki czemu możesz w wygodny sposób komponować różne elementy interfejsu na swojej stronie. Program oferuje również podgląd zmian w czasie rzeczywistym, co pozwala na szybkie testowanie i iteracje.
Innym ciekawym narzędziem jest Bootstrap Builder od Mobirise. To darmowy kreator stron internetowych, który bazuje na Bootstrapie i udostępnia szereg gotowych szablonów oraz modułów. Dzięki niemu możesz w prosty sposób stworzyć responsywną witrynę, nawet bez zaawansowanej wiedzy programistycznej.
Niezależnie od wybranego narzędzia, pamiętaj, że Bootstrap to tylko framework, a nie panaceum na wszystkie problemy związane z tworzeniem stron WWW. Choć znacznie ułatwia i przyspiesza ten proces, to wciąż wymagana jest od Ciebie kreatywność i umiejętność dostosowywania gotowych rozwiązań do konkretnych potrzeb projektu.
Stronyinternetowe.uk to firma, która specjalizuje się w budowaniu responsywnych witryn internetowych z wykorzystaniem nowoczesnych technologii, takich jak Bootstrap. Nasi doświadczeni programiści frontendowi chętnie pomogą Ci w stworzeniu wyjątkowej strony, która będzie świetnie wyglądała i działała na każdym urządzeniu.
Podsumowanie
Bootstrap to bez wątpienia jeden z najważniejszych i najczęściej wykorzystywanych narzędzi w arsenale współczesnego frontendowca. Dzięki niemu możesz w szybki i efektywny sposób tworzyć responsywne, estetyczne i funkcjonalne strony internetowe.
Kluczowe komponenty Bootstrapa, takie jak system siatek, gotowe style typografii, tabel, formularzy czy nawigacji, znacznie przyspieszają cały proces budowania witryny. Dodatkowo, framework ten opiera się na filozofii “mobile-first”, co gwarantuje, że Twoja strona będzie dobrze wyglądać i działać na różnych urządzeniach.
Choć Bootstrap może wydawać się początkowo skomplikowany, to w rzeczywistości jest on dość intuicyjny w użyciu. Wystarczy, że dołączysz odpowiednie pliki CSS i JavaScript do swojej strony, a następnie dodasz odpowiednie klasy do znaczników HTML. Z pomocą narzędzi, takich jak Bootstrap Studio czy Bootstrap Builder, cały ten proces staje się jeszcze prostszy.
Pamiętaj jednak, że Bootstrap to tylko narzędzie, a o sukcesie Twojej witryny decyduje przede wszystkim Twoja kreatywność i umiejętność dostosowywania gotowych rozwiązań do specyfiki danego projektu. Wykorzystaj potencjał tego frameworka, ale nie pozwól, aby ograniczał on Twoją wyobraźnię. Tylko wtedy stworzysz stronę internetową, która będzie naprawdę wyjątkowa.